[Gastric carcinoma (author's transl)]

B Hammer

    MMW, Munchener Medizinische Wochenschrift
    |August 1, 1975
    PubMed
    Summary

    Gastric carcinoma remains a frequent cancer. Early detection of precancerous conditions like pernicious anemia and diffuse adenomatous polyposis is crucial for patient outcomes.

    Context:

    • Gastric carcinoma presents a significant global health challenge despite declining mortality rates.
    • Precancerous conditions require vigilant monitoring due to their association with gastric cancer development.

    Purpose:

    • To discuss precancerous conditions of the stomach, specifically pernicious anemia and diffuse adenomatous polyposis.
    • To evaluate the precancerous potential of gastric ulcer and chronic gastritis.
    • To detail the clinical aspects, therapeutic strategies, and prognostic factors associated with these conditions.

    Summary:

    • Pernicious anemia and diffuse adenomatous polyposis are identified as key precancerous conditions requiring close surveillance.
    • The role of gastric ulcer and chronic gastritis as precancerous lesions is under examination.
    • Comprehensive clinical, therapeutic, and prognostic information is provided for these gastric pathologies.

    Impact:

    • Highlights the importance of identifying and managing gastric precancerous conditions to improve patient survival.
    • Informs clinical practice regarding the surveillance and treatment of individuals at risk for gastric carcinoma.
    • Contributes to the understanding of gastric carcinogenesis and the development of targeted prevention strategies.
